Transaction 3a80e3089f42f3ba638edf33a78c24f065e316333394934be7a2476daab77412

3 Input
2 Outputs
  • 3a80e3089f42f3ba638edf33a78c24f065e316333394934be7a2476daab77412:0
  • value  40960000
    address  3KRcPZrRsFJ1sy2hpeeEkRd7rL1hfEYLaW
  • 3a80e3089f42f3ba638edf33a78c24f065e316333394934be7a2476daab77412:1
  • value  6820
    address  1BCPAvpY7rMPpxxHLL4AaxnYVXE56GENja